Friday, November 13 The Bloomfield-Eastern Greene County Public Library invites children to take the Wimpy Kid Challenge! In Book 10 of the Wimpy Kid series, Greg's whole town goes technology free for a weekend, could you? For grades K-8. Here is their challenge to you: Go without electronic devices for 24 hours and they will enter you in a drawing to win a copy of : Diary of a Wimpy Kid :Old School and The Boys' Book of Survival. ...

Linton -- During a heart attack, every second counts. Victims can be given life-saving time through the use of automated external defibrillators (AEDs), devices that are now accessible in three new locations throughout Greene County, including fire departments in Linton, Eastern Greene, and Owensburg/Jackson Township...

CAMPBELLSBURG -- Many have tried. And many have failed. The Linton-Stockton defense has faced 12 running backs over the course of this remarkable season who have gained at least 950 yards. All of those backs have one thing in common -- they failed to reach 100 yards when they lined up across from the Miners defense...
